Our Mission

 The Center for Sustainable Communities and Civic Engagement at Daemen College (CSCCE) provides education and  resources to the Daemen community, and the community-at-large,about issues of sustainability. The Center partners Daemen  College students and faculty with local under served communities to promote a lifetime commitment to civic responsibility, with a  focus on building assets for generations to come.

 The Center for Sustainable Communities has long term collaborations with three diverse communities in Buffalo; Seneca  Babcock, the West Side and the Fruit Belt. These partnerships have provided unique opportunities for Daemen students and  faculty. Our community partners respect the Center for the ongoing commitment to their communities, which opens the doors for  students for innovative projects, assessments and research. The Center is also unique among other colleges in Western New  York, with our focus on environmental, economic and educational work in three specific communities.
